Imaginea poate fi reprezentativă.
Consultați specificațiile pentru detalii despre produs.
LCMXO640C-4T144I

LCMXO640C-4T144I

Product Overview

Category

The LCMXO640C-4T144I belongs to the category of Field Programmable Gate Arrays (FPGAs).

Use

F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. The LCMXO640C-4T144I is specifically designed for applications requiring high-performance and low-power consumption.

Characteristics

  • High-performance FPGA with low power consumption
  • Compact package size
  • Flexible and reprogrammable design

Package

The LCMXO640C-4T144I comes in a 144-pin Thin Quad Flat Pack (TQFP) package.

Essence

The essence of the LCMXO640C-4T144I lies in its ability to provide customizable digital logic functions, allowing designers to implement complex systems on a single chip.

Packaging/Quantity

The LCMXO640C-4T144I is typically packaged individually and is available in various quantities depending on the manufacturer or distributor.

Specifications

  • Logic Elements: 640
  • Flip-Flops: 320
  • Block RAM: 64 Kbits
  • Maximum User I/Os: 101
  • Operating Voltage: 1.2V
  • Speed Grade: -4

Detailed Pin Configuration

The LCMXO640C-4T144I has a total of 144 pins. Each pin serves a specific purpose and can be configured to perform different functions based on the user's requirements. A detailed pin configuration diagram can be found in the product datasheet provided by the manufacturer.

Functional Features

  • High-speed performance
  • Low power consumption
  • Configurable logic elements
  • On-chip memory blocks
  • Flexible I/O options
  • Built-in security features

Advantages and Disadvantages

Advantages

  • Versatile and customizable design
  • High-performance capabilities
  • Low power consumption
  • Compact package size
  • Cost-effective solution for complex digital systems

Disadvantages

  • Steep learning curve for programming and configuring FPGAs
  • Limited availability of technical support for specific applications
  • Higher cost compared to traditional fixed-function integrated circuits

Working Principles

The LCMXO640C-4T144I is based on the principle of reconfigurable logic. It consists of a matrix of configurable logic elements interconnected by programmable routing resources. The user can program the FPGA using Hardware Description Languages (HDLs) such as VHDL or Verilog to define the desired functionality.

Once programmed, the FPGA executes the specified logic functions, allowing it to perform tasks ranging from simple arithmetic operations to complex data processing. The reprogrammability of FPGAs enables designers to iterate and modify their designs without the need for physical hardware changes.

Detailed Application Field Plans

The LCMXO640C-4T144I finds applications in various fields, including:

  1. Communications: Used in wireless base stations, network routers, and switches.
  2. Industrial Automation: Employed in control systems, robotics, and machine vision.
  3. Automotive: Integrated into advanced driver-assistance systems (ADAS) and infotainment systems.
  4. Aerospace and Defense: Utilized in radar systems, avionics, and secure communication devices.
  5. Medical Devices: Incorporated into imaging equipment, patient monitoring systems, and diagnostic instruments.

Detailed and Complete Alternative Models

  1. LCMXO256C-4TN100C: A smaller variant with 256 logic elements and 100-pin TQFP package.
  2. LCMXO1200C-4FTN256C: A larger variant with 1200 logic elements and 256-pin Fine-Pitch Ball Grid Array (FBGA) package.
  3. LCMXO2-1200HC-4TG100C: A low-power variant with 1200 logic elements and 100-pin TQFP package.

These alternative models offer different combinations of logic elements, package sizes, and pin configurations to cater to diverse application requirements.

Note: The content provided above is a sample entry and may not reflect the actual specifications or details of the LCMXO640C-4T144I FPGA.

Enumerați 10 întrebări și răspunsuri comune legate de aplicarea lui LCMXO640C-4T144I în soluțiile tehnice

Sure! Here are 10 common questions and answers related to the application of LCMXO640C-4T144I in technical solutions:

  1. Q: What is the LCMXO640C-4T144I? A: The LCMXO640C-4T144I is a low-cost, low-power FPGA (Field-Programmable Gate Array) device manufactured by Lattice Semiconductor.

  2. Q: What are the key features of the LCMXO640C-4T144I? A: Some key features include 640 LUTs (Look-Up Tables), 64 I/O pins, 4-input look-up tables, and support for various I/O standards.

  3. Q: What are some typical applications of the LCMXO640C-4T144I? A: The LCMXO640C-4T144I is commonly used in applications such as industrial control systems, consumer electronics, communication devices, and automotive systems.

  4. Q: How can I program the LCMXO640C-4T144I? A: The LCMXO640C-4T144I can be programmed using Lattice Diamond or Lattice Radiant software tools, which provide a graphical interface for designing and programming the FPGA.

  5. Q: Can I use the LCMXO640C-4T144I for real-time signal processing? A: Yes, the LCMXO640C-4T144I can be used for real-time signal processing tasks by implementing custom algorithms and logic circuits on the FPGA.

  6. Q: Does the LCMXO640C-4T144I support external memory interfaces? A: Yes, the LCMXO640C-4T144I supports various memory interfaces such as SPI, I2C, and UART, allowing you to interface with external memory devices.

  7. Q: Can I use the LCMXO640C-4T144I for high-speed data communication? A: While the LCMXO640C-4T144I does not have built-in high-speed transceivers, it can still be used for implementing protocols like Ethernet or USB using soft IP cores.

  8. Q: What are the power requirements for the LCMXO640C-4T144I? A: The LCMXO640C-4T144I operates at a voltage range of 1.14V to 3.465V, with typical power consumption depending on the design and operating conditions.

  9. Q: Can I reprogram the LCMXO640C-4T144I multiple times? A: Yes, the LCMXO640C-4T144I is a reprogrammable FPGA, allowing you to modify and reconfigure the logic design multiple times during development or in the field.

  10. Q: Are there any development boards available for the LCMXO640C-4T144I? A: Yes, Lattice Semiconductor provides development boards like the iCE40 UltraPlus Breakout Board, which can be used for prototyping and evaluating designs based on the LCMXO640C-4T144I.

Please note that the answers provided here are general and may vary depending on specific design requirements and application scenarios.